Giandriale is an agricultural farm posizioned at 700 above sea level, with land spreading out for 150 hectares. This is also an area of Liguria under protection from the European Union because of the respect and excellent awarness of the evironment shown by the local communities. Far from big cities, you find Giandriale in an area completely uncontaminated,surrounded by centuary old woods and fine pastures. With it’s Mediterranean vegetation, the perfumes of many flower, herb gardens and organic farming – a world of absolute peace. This is our Liguria. Not far from the Meditteranean riviera of Levante, or from the 5 Terre, nearby to La Spezia and Portovenere, and of course the many antique medieval villages of the Val Di Vara.

You’ll find our guest rooms and appartments in a recently restored stone cottage.
All rooms have their own bathroom and are furnished in a rural style so that our guests can relax in absolute peace.
There is also a large terrace overlooking the valley, perfect for relaxing.
We also have two appartments.
“Lumache”
A small appartment on two floors .On the ground floor there is a living area, a kitchen, bathroom and a sleeping area, while upstairs there is a double bedroom.
This appartment comfortably sleeps 5 people.
“Sole”
This appartment you’ll find in a restored manger, it’s ideal for family of 3-4 people.
Both appartments are on the ground floor with their own individual entrances.We provide bedlinen and towels, and kitchen implements.
All rooms at Giandriale have wi-fi coverage.
From our kitchen our guests will be offered exclusively organically farmed products, dishes based on local Ligurian recipies.
We use only home grown or locally produced products. We produce our own fruit and vegtables, use our own meats and produce honey and jam .
You dine in a warm family atmosphere and our specialities are; gnocchi made with chestnut flour, ravioli filled with selected wild herbs, various dishes made with local mushrooms vegtable flans, cakes filled with our own jams… and thats just to name a few!!
